// A thread-safe cache for X509Certificate objects.
//
// The cache does not hold a reference to the certificate objects. The objects
// must |Remove| themselves from the cache upon destruction (or else the cache
// will be holding dead pointers to the objects).
class X509Certificate::Cache {
public:
// Get the singleton object for the cache.
static X509Certificate::Cache* GetInstance() {
return Singleton<X509Certificate::Cache>::get();
}
// Insert |cert| into the cache. The cache does NOT AddRef |cert|. The cache
// must not already contain a certificate with the same fingerprint.
void Insert(X509Certificate* cert) {
AutoLock lock(lock_);
DCHECK(!IsNullFingerprint(cert->fingerprint())) <<
"Only insert certs with real fingerprints.";
DCHECK(cache_.find(cert->fingerprint()) == cache_.end());
cache_[cert->fingerprint()] = cert;
};
// Remove |cert| from the cache. The cache does not assume that |cert| is
// already in the cache.
void Remove(X509Certificate* cert) {
AutoLock lock(lock_);
CertMap::iterator pos(cache_.find(cert->fingerprint()));
if (pos == cache_.end())
return; // It is not an error to remove a cert that is not in the cache.
cache_.erase(pos);
};
// Find a certificate in the cache with the given fingerprint. If one does
// not exist, this method returns NULL.
X509Certificate* Find(const Fingerprint& fingerprint) {
AutoLock lock(lock_);
CertMap::iterator pos(cache_.find(fingerprint));
if (pos == cache_.end())
return NULL;
return pos->second;
};
private:
typedef std::map<Fingerprint, X509Certificate*, FingerprintLessThan> CertMap;
// Obtain an instance of X509Certificate::Cache via GetInstance().
Cache() { }
friend struct DefaultSingletonTraits<X509Certificate::Cache>;
// You must acquire this lock before using any private data of this object.
// You must not block while holding this lock.
Lock lock_;
// The certificate cache. You must acquire |lock_| before using |cache_|.
CertMap cache_;
DISALLOW_COPY_AND_ASSIGN(Cache);
};
